Cryptopia: Regulation & Crypto on a Cliff Edge

Published by CUBE

This report is the second in a series of CUBE Industry Data reports, which leverages CUBE’s proprietary inventory of standardised regulatory data to draw meaningful insights from global regulatory activity.

As society and traditional financial services move towards welcoming cryptocurrencies into the mainstream, regulators are acting fast to create new regulations or broaden existing perimeters to protect consumers and the wider economy. As the participation of investors increases for cryptocurrency, so too do the risks that market volatility for crypto could have a knock-on effect for the global economy. It is fast becoming a financial stability risk.

This report shows that regulators are acutely aware of the risks that crypto presents, with Europe and North America being the most advanced in their regulatory Issuances. North America has published 51% of all crypto-related Issuances, with Europe accounting for 32%.
